[
https://issues.apache.org/jira/browse/KAFKA-1477?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14078438#comment-14078438
]
Jay Kreps commented on KAFKA-1477:
----------------------------------
Yeah Hey Joe, that is a great offer. I don't personally have a big preference
between patch and branch since either way I suppose you end up managing it via
git.
I don't think there is any concern about upgrading the old producer and
consumer. If folks are willing to do that, and we have sufficient test coverage
for the security related stuff, then that is great.
To second what Jun is saying I think for big user-facing stuff like this it is
good if we can avoid incremental development. Even though that is good for us
developers, I think it can be frustrating for infrastructure users if things
keep churning under them.
So I think what we need to do is what Jun described. We need to get a document
together that fully describes the cases we need to support, and how people will
use these features, as well as the relevant details of implementation and how
we will handle ongoing testing in this area. This will let us have something to
circulate to get broad consensus among users, who have very different
environments, so that what we build will work for all of them (or at least the
subset that makes sense). When we have this figured out I think it may well
prove possible to take pieces of functionality a bit at a time as we will know
where we are going and not have to worry about doing and then redoing things as
we evolve our approach.
I think the stakeholders here are at least the people who have expressed
interest so far which to my knowledge is BDOSS, Salesforce, LinkedIn, Cloudera,
and Hortonworks. But I expect there are a substantial number of others who
would have input.
I'd like to work with you to flesh out these requirements more. I am pretty
overbooked this week, but should be more free to start next week if that would
work.
> add authentication layer and initial JKS x509 implementation for brokers,
> producers and consumer for network communication
> --------------------------------------------------------------------------------------------------------------------------
>
> Key: KAFKA-1477
> URL: https://issues.apache.org/jira/browse/KAFKA-1477
> Project: Kafka
> Issue Type: New Feature
> Reporter: Joe Stein
> Assignee: Ivan Lyutov
> Fix For: 0.8.2
>
> Attachments: KAFKA-1477-binary.patch, KAFKA-1477.patch,
> KAFKA-1477_2014-06-02_16:59:40.patch, KAFKA-1477_2014-06-02_17:24:26.patch,
> KAFKA-1477_2014-06-03_13:46:17.patch
>
>
--
This message was sent by Atlassian JIRA
(v6.2#6252)